Here are the top 5 natural supplements every horse owner needs to consider:
1. Omega-3 Fatty Acids: Omega-3 fatty acids are essential for maintaining a healthy coat, skin, and hooves in horses. They also have anti-inflammatory properties, which can help reduce joint pain and stiffness. Omega-3 fatty acids can be found in sources such as flaxseed, chia seeds, and fish oil. Adding these supplements to your horse’s diet can help promote overall health and well-being.
2. Probiotics: Probiotics are beneficial bacteria that help maintain a healthy gut flora in horses. A balanced gut flora is essential for proper digestion, nutrient absorption, and immune function. Probiotic supplements can help support digestive health, prevent colic, and reduce the risk of gastrointestinal issues. Look for probiotic supplements specifically formulated for horses to ensure optimal results.
3. Joint Supplements: Joint supplements are essential for horses that are prone to arthritis, joint pain, or stiffness. These supplements typically contain ingredients such as glucosamine, chondroitin, and MSM, which help support joint health and reduce inflammation. Joint supplements can help improve mobility, reduce pain, and support overall joint function in horses.
4. Vitamin and Mineral Supplements: Vitamin and mineral deficiencies can have a significant impact on a horse’s health and well-being. Supplementing your horse’s diet with a high-quality vitamin and mineral supplement can help ensure they are getting all the essential nutrients they need. Look for supplements that are specifically formulated for horses and contain a balanced blend of vitamins and minerals to support overall health.
5. Herbal Supplements: Herbal supplements can provide additional support for specific health issues or conditions in horses. Ingredients such as chamomile, ginger, and turmeric have anti-inflammatory and calming properties that can help reduce stress, anxiety, and inflammation in horses. Herbal supplements can be a natural and effective way to support your horse’s health and well-being.
